Hillside was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fifth straight loss. They were a single run away from ending the streak, but they lost a 7-6 heartbreaker at the hands of the East Chapel Hill Wildcats.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Wildcats this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 16-3 on Tuesday.
Quamay Palmer made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and went 1-for-3 with one home run, four RBI, and one stolen base.
Hillside's defeat dropped their record down to 3-7. As for East Chapel Hill, the win made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 5-9.
